Really nice looking car there mate.
All the issues you mentioned seen pretty trivial and fairly easy to sort. My last lude before this one was a black 2000 sport much the same as yours. Between that and my new black one we have Similar issues too. Non working heated seat, door locks not Working properly, siezed calipers, corroded wheels.
I think all the 2000 alloy wheels seem to be corroded. Mine were the same. Considering refurbish them soon. Made by Enkei as well which I hasn't realised before.
